In 5 months I've had to reboot my sim less than a dozen times. I do monitor the actual hostname, and I would say that every single time I've rebooted my sim, it has come up on another server.

Additionally, on the rare occasions when it's crashed itself, it almost always comes up on a different server.

The only times it consistently comes up on the same server, is when LL does a rolling restart or grid maintenance.

Before I bought my island, I was having performance problems with the mainland sim my store was located in. I wrote a HUD script that shows me the server name of whatever sim I am in, along with some performance stats. That was in january or february.. so I have say 6 or 7 months now of having the server name 'in my face' and have gotten kind of used to seeing it and monitoring it.

Rebooting the sim because of generally poor performance can *sometimes* work from what I've read. I have only done this once and in that occasion it did seem to improve performance. I'd say though that the first course of action is always to check that your own sim isn't the one causing the problems in the first place, i.e. use the other debugging tools available.
